World's Edge is the classic large map: trains, loot bins, lava fissures, and Fragment as the challenge-run drop. Ranked is survival plus KP. Hot dropping Fragment every game is not a ladder. Learn a mid POI (Countdown, Skyhook, Sorting, Harvest depending on the season layout), loot a kit, rotate on ring with height. Third parties walk on the sound of your fight. Do not loot for two minutes after a knock.

Key spots
Fragment
Chaos. Fine for mixtape energy. Bad as your only drop if you want RP.
Mid POIs
One or two other squads. Kit, then rotate. This is the classroom.
Trains / zips
Ring tools. Walking a beach as three is KP for a ridge team.
Lava / fissures
Third-party highways and death if you rotate late with no heat plan.
High ground
The actual endgame. Take it or do not take the fight below it.
Play notes
- Ping ammo, enemies, and banners. The ping system is the tutorial for players who will not mic.
- Craft banners when a teammate is dead instead of 1v3ing their killers for a highlight.
- EVO from damage. Take a small fight to evolve before a big one if you are still white/blue.
